After a less than stellar experience elsewhere in Leticia, I stumbled upon the Hotel Amazon Bed and Breakfast and what a delightful discovery it was! It had been some time since I last stayed at a bed and breakfast, but this gem provided a much-needed change of pace. Booking online just a day prior to my arrival was hassle-free. Upon arrival, I was warmly greeted by three lovely ladies who efficiently handled my check-in, setting a friendly tone right from the start. They quickly assigned me to a charming room that not only had a great layout and a comfortable bed but also featured a hammock, which added a unique and relaxing touch. Moreover, I had requested a taxi for the early morning, and it arrived precisely at 7 AM, which was greatly appreciated and indicative of the thoughtful and reliable service provided here. Overall, my stay at the Hotel Amazon Bed and Breakfast was truly wonderful - a stark and welcome contrast to my previous accommodations. It’s the perfect spot for anyone looking for a comfortable and authentic experience in Leticia. Highly recommended!

The employees is what truly makes this place great. Judy the manager is such a sweet lady, she works non stop to make sure people enjoy their stay, she is the most genuine person ive met on my travels. One day my girlfriend needed to go to the hospital and spend the night (not because of anything here in Leticia). When I told Judy she personally came down to the hospital with dinner, juice, blankets, pillows, and a pair of her sandals for my girlfriend to use. She sat down with us and said a prayer. The next morning at 6 am, she was there first thing in the morning to check on us, and to talk to the nurses to make sure we were provided good care. We stayed for 9 days at this hotel, and every day, Judy would sit and talk with us, suggesting safe activities we could do, making custom meals to satisy my pregnant girlfriends cravings. All the staff is kind and hardworking, but Judy really went above and beyond for us. Such a wonderful person that deserves all the praises I can give her. I would stay here again if for nothing else, because of her!

This place is great. The owner has the cutest dog in the world and is also super nice herself. She speaks English very well but the rest of the staff doesn’t. That’s fine, you’re in a Spanish speaking country so you should expect to speak Spanish. Our Spanish is not great so it was helpful that she spoke good English. The juice upon arrival was tasty and very refreshing. The rooms are great and get cooled off with the fans and opening the blinds. The breakfast is super good and service is great. They are very eco friendly there and it shows. It’s really nice that they care about their ecosystem and they encourage their guests to do the same. Yes, it’s a bit more expensive than some of the other places but I would 100% recommend it. It right by the park and a short walk to the docs.

Staying at the Amazon B&B was a great experience for multiple reasons.

The Accommodation Located close to the Parque __ in Leticia the hotel is in a central yet central location. Watching the parrots during the sundown is just a few steps away and when I stayed the staff gave us access to a rooftop terrace to watch the parrot spectacle. The hotel itself has nice and clean rooms and huts with A/C, ventilator and own bathroom. The patio is perfect to unwind, meet other travelers or just relax after nightfall.

Some other reviews have criticized the WiFi… honestly, look at the map. You are in the middle of a vast jungle. Any internet connection as well as the hotel wifi in the areas is good enough to send and receive text messages and the odd photo. Don’t count on being able to work remote or watch video streams, but that should be the reason to go to Leiticia to begin with.

Breakfast has three different options, always entails fresh fruits and is a perfect foundation for an adventurous day in the Amazon.

Activities I booked a four nights, five days package. It was an incredible experience. The hotel is very well connected within the local community and organized perfect logistics from the airport pick up, boat tours to staying one night in a hut in the jungle. When I had a stomach problem one of the days, the staff organized for a boat to pick me up and once back at the hotel they took incredible good care of me! The program itself is quite ambitious and one day when a few people wanted to do a bit less, the hotel organized for us to just go fishing with a local family, which was a very unique and authentic experience.
